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
253484 9877276 53063034 4829697986 5964893106
78 0859 0387318292
78 0859 0387318292
1637549 4075 33058476
All about undefined
Interested in learning more?
78 0859 0387318292
1637549 4075 33058476
See more
484565872 442632
982666 085 100
See more
586954602 475465
8646059 721 50713 14472 83
See more